Summary

On 20 April 2008 at about 15:15 local time, a Piper PA-28-180 registered N7417W was involved in an accident near Rifle, Colorado, United States. 2 people were on board and nobody was injured. The aircraft was substantially damaged. The NTSB has published a probable cause for this accident; it is quoted in full below.

Probable cause

The pilot's failure to maintain control of the airplane on landing. A factor was the crosswind and wind gusts.

Quoted verbatim from the NTSB record. This site does not paraphrase or interpret it.

Read the full NTSB narrative

The 52-year-old private pilot was attempting to land his single-engine, low-wing airplane on Runway 26 with a crosswind. While on final approach, at a speed of 90 mph, he encountered wind shear, which resulted in a sudden loss of airspeed. The airplane then made a slight bounce on the runway, before another gust of wind picked up the left wing and blew the airplane off the runway into the dirt. Subsequently, the right wing contacted the ground resulting in substantial damage. The propeller and the nose gear were also damaged. The wind at the time was reported from 220 degrees at 19 knots gusting to 33 knots.
